/**
 * Server Info Resource for {{PROJECT_NAME}}
 * Comprehensive server information, configuration, and dynamic content
 */

import { McpServer, ResourceTemplate } from "@modelcontextprotocol/sdk/server/mcp.js";
import { logger } from "../utils/logger.js";
import { ConfigManager } from "../core/config.js";
import { HealthChecker } from "../utils/health.js";
import { BaseResource, ResourceStats } from "./index.js";

export class ServerInfoResource implements BaseResource {
  public readonly name = "server-info";

  public register(
    server: McpServer, 
    stats: ResourceStats, 
    healthChecker?: HealthChecker,
    configManager?: ConfigManager
  ): void {
    // Main server information resource
    server.registerResource(
      this.name,
      "server://info",
      {
        title: "Server Information",
        description: "Comprehensive information about this MCP server including capabilities, status, and configuration",
        mimeType: "application/json"
      },
      async () => {
        logger.debug("Server info resource accessed");
        stats.resourceAccess++;

        try {
          const serverInfo = await this.generateServerInfo(stats, healthChecker, configManager);
          
          return {
            contents: [{
              uri: "server://info",
              text: JSON.stringify(serverInfo, null, 2),
              mimeType: "application/json"
            }]
          };

        } catch (error) {
          logger.error("Error generating server info:", error);
          return {
            contents: [{
              uri: "server://info",
              text: JSON.stringify({
                error: "Failed to generate server information",
                message: error instanceof Error ? error.message : "Unknown error",
                timestamp: new Date().toISOString()
              }, null, 2),
              mimeType: "application/json"
            }]
          };
        }
      }
    );

    // Configuration resource
    server.registerResource(
      "server-config",
      "server://config",
      {
        title: "Server Configuration",
        description: "Current server configuration and runtime settings",
        mimeType: "application/json"
      },
      async () => {
        stats.resourceAccess++;
        const configData = this.generateConfigData(configManager);
        return {
          contents: [{
            uri: "server://config",
            text: JSON.stringify(configData, null, 2),
            mimeType: "application/json"
          }]
        };
      }
    );

    // Dynamic welcome message using ResourceTemplate
    server.registerResource(
      "welcome",
      new ResourceTemplate("server://welcome/{name}", { list: undefined }),
      {
        title: "Welcome Message",
        description: "Personalized welcome messages with server capabilities overview",
        mimeType: "text/plain"
      },
      async (uri, { name }) => {
        stats.resourceAccess++;
        const nameStr = Array.isArray(name) ? name[0] : name;
        const welcomeMessage = this.generateWelcomeMessage(nameStr, configManager);
        return {
          contents: [{
            uri: uri.href,
            text: welcomeMessage,
            mimeType: "text/plain"
          }]
        };
      }
    );

    // API documentation resource
    server.registerResource(
      "api-docs",
      "server://api-docs",
      {
        title: "API Documentation",
        description: "Complete API documentation for {{PROJECT_NAME}} server",
        mimeType: "text/markdown"
      },
      async () => {
        stats.resourceAccess++;
        const apiDocs = this.generateApiDocumentation();
        return {
          contents: [{
            uri: "server://api-docs",
            text: apiDocs,
            mimeType: "text/markdown"
          }]
        };
      }
    );

    logger.debug("Server Info resource registered successfully");
  }
